Omeprazole capsules are medicines used to reduce the amount of acid produced in the stomach. Omeprazole belongs to a group of drugs called proton pump inhibitors (PPIs). It works by blocking the proton pump in the stomach lining, which is responsible for acid secretion.
The capsules usually contain enteric-coated pellets so that the medicine is protected from stomach acid and is released in the intestine, where it can be properly absorbed.
Omeprazole capsules are commonly prescribed for conditions related to excess stomach acid such as acid reflux (GERD), peptic ulcers, ZollingerEllison syndrome, and for the prevention of gastric ulcers caused by long-term use of painkillers like NSAIDs. They are also used in combination with antibiotics to treat Helicobacter pylori infection.
The medicine helps in relieving symptoms like heartburn, acid regurgitation, stomach pain, and promotes healing of ulcers and inflammation of the food pipe (esophagitis). Omeprazole capsules are usually taken once daily before food, as advised by a doctor.
